Etymology of the name Giuseppe
Giuseppe is the Italian form of Joseph, originating from the Hebrew *Yosef* (יֹסֵף). *Yosef* translates literally to "God will add" or "God will multiply," reflecting the traditional Jewish faith interpretation. The phonetic adaptation to ‘Giuseppe’ is characteristic of the Italian language and the Italian peninsula, preserving the core meaning.

When is the name day of Giuseppe?
The name day of Giuseppe is celebrated on March 19. This day commemorates people who bear this name according to the liturgical calendar.
